Why Quality Equipment Matters in the Restaurant Industry

Premium equipment stands as the cornerstone of every successful restaurant operation. By investing in top-tier tools and appliances, restaurant owners can boost efficiency, safety, and overall service quality. Trustworthy equipment limits operational downtime and repair expenses, freeing staff to dedicate their efforts to delivering remarkable customer experiences. Moreover, durable appliances often feature advanced technology that can improve cooking precision and consistency, vital for maintaining menu standards.

In addition, high-quality equipment promotes greater energy efficiency, decreasing overhead costs as time progresses. This simultaneously improves profitability and supports environmental sustainability efforts within the sector. While the upfront costs may appear significant, the long-term advantages frequently justify the expenditure. In the end, investing in quality equipment enables restaurant owners to optimize their operations, satisfy customer demands, and cultivate an inviting dining environment, making it an essential factor in the highly competitive restaurant industry.

Energy Efficiency: A Key to Lower Operating Costs

Energy efficiency emerges as a vital consideration in lowering operational expenses for restaurants, notably in a field where profitability can be challenging. Upgrading to energy-efficient tools can generate considerable savings on energy costs, which often comprise a substantial portion of overall expenses. For instance, ENERGY STAR-qualified devices use less power while delivering consistent results, enabling restaurants to run more efficiently and cost-effectively.

In addition, efficient equipment tends to have a longer lifespan, decreasing how often replacements are needed and their associated costs. Beyond reducing capital expenses, this approach also serves to limit waste generation.

Apart from monetary gains, adopting energy-efficient practices can boost a restaurant's standing, appealing to environmentally conscious consumers. As energy costs continue to rise, focusing on efficiency is both a wise financial decision and a strategic edge. Through investing in energy-saving technology, food service proprietors can meaningfully boost their financial performance while advancing environmental sustainability.

Lowered Injury Risks

Incorporating ergonomic guidelines in food service environments considerably reduces injury risks among workers. By incorporating user-friendly equipment, such as adjustable-height workstations and ergonomic floor mats, establishments can reduce the physical strain on employees. Properly designed tools, like lightweight kitchen tools and easy-to-maneuver carts, further decrease the potential for overuse injuries. Instructing team members in proper ergonomic techniques, such as proper lifting methods and correct body positioning, builds knowledge and fosters safer conduct. These practices not only benefit workers but also result in reduced workplace incidents, thus lowering downtime and related expenses. Ultimately, investing in ergonomic equipment and training cultivates a more secure workplace, which can improve general workforce efficiency and morale.

The Importance of Versatile Equipment for Menu Adaptability

Versatile equipment plays an essential role in allowing dining establishments to modify their menus in response to changing trends and customer preferences. Through the integration of versatile kitchen tools, restaurants can effectively address shifting consumer needs without necessitating major expenditure on new kitchen apparatus. For instance, a combi oven can steam, bake, and roast, allowing chefs to experiment with diverse dishes while upholding reliable standards of excellence.

This versatility not only improves creativity in menu planning but also improves kitchen efficiency, reducing preparation time and reducing food waste. Dining venues utilizing versatile tools can pivot quickly to seasonal ingredients or popular dietary trends, such as gluten-free offerings or plant-based options.

At its core, investing in flexible equipment allows restaurants to maintain their competitive edge and relevance, fostering a dynamic dining experience that attracts and retains customers. The flexibility to update menus effortlessly represents a critical strategy for achieving sustained growth in the rapidly shifting culinary landscape.

Regular Maintenance Schedule

Although many restaurant owners prioritize buying high-quality equipment, overlooking routine maintenance can result in expensive repairs and reduced lifespans. Developing a routine maintenance schedule is vital for making certain that equipment performs efficiently and reliably. This schedule ought to incorporate regular inspections and servicing of critical components, including filters, seals, and electrical connections. It is advisable to document maintenance activities to track performance and identify recurring issues. Furthermore, educating staff to identify early indicators of wear can stop minor problems from worsening. By focusing on maintenance, restaurant owners can decrease downtime, boost food safety, and ultimately maximize the longevity of their investments. A proactive approach to equipment care translates into significant long-term savings for the business.

When Should You Replace Your Restaurant Equipment for Improved ROI?

What is the ideal time to update restaurant machinery for optimal financial returns? Timing can greatly impact profitability. Operators should consider upgrading when machinery regularly fails or incurs significant repair costs, as those expenditures may surpass the value of maintaining older appliances. Moreover, if the installed appliances no longer satisfy present health and safety requirements, it can result in penalties or forced shutdowns, which can seriously damage overall profitability.

Another key indicator is a marked reduction in operational effectiveness, such as extended cooking durations or increased energy consumption. Switching to more efficient units can reduce utility costs and improve output. Additionally, when the menu grows, it may call for equipment that can handle increased demand or advanced culinary processes. At the end of the day, reviewing productivity, overhead, and development will allow business owners to identify the optimal moment to purchase updated machinery, guaranteeing better returns and a stronger market position.

What Brands Are Known for High-Quality Restaurant Equipment?

Several manufacturers are well-known for high-quality restaurant equipment, including Vulcan, Hobart, and True. Such companies are distinguished for their longevity, efficiency, and dependability, making them top selections among commercial kitchen managers striving to optimize their workflows.

Can You Get Warranties for Restaurant Equipment?

Indeed, numerous manufacturers include warranties for foodservice equipment, typically ranging from one to five years. These warranties typically encompass labor and parts, giving confidence to business owners concerning the lasting quality and performance of their equipment purchases.
